Azalea Topiary?


Question:My husband brought me this beautiful azalea topiary today, but I have no idea how to take care of it, any advice would be great. Thanks and God Bless:)

Answers:
Azaleas love acidic soil and partial sun, so put it in a slightly shady spot and fertilize it with azalea specific fertilizer or you can add coffee grounds to make the soil more acidic


Bright indirect light, keep moist( if root ball gets dryish- immerse entire pot in water for two to three hours). Do not fertilize if in bud or bloom. If hardy in your area plant it outdoors in shade. Likes Acidic, peaty soil.
